Fuck The Facts were the first band I saw when I moved back to New York in 2008; as a result, I have a soft spot for the Quebecois group and their chimeric style of grindcore.
I spoke with Fuck The Facts drummer Vil about where the band has been for the past five years, and what to expect from their upcoming eighth album Pleine Noirceur. We also discussed the band's own Noise Salvation label, and what it's like to self-release music in the streaming age.
